Orange County Soccer Club Honors Frontline Workers During Kit Reveal

Orange County Soccer Club recently released its 2021 kits, featuring frontline workers from jersey partner Hoag Hospital.

Hoag has been the shirt sponsor for the club since June of 2017.

“In sports, we are taught to focus on the name on the front of the jersey and not the name on the back,” Orange County Soccer Club President of Business Operations Jeff Garner said. “When looking back on the past year, we felt it was critically important to take this opportunity to honor our partner Hoag and their employees for all they have given to our community.”

Following a recent preseason game, the club welcomed several Hoag Community Champion employees to participate in a special kit launch video. Each member will receive a personalized OCSC kit and signed ball at the home opener May 22.

OCSC will continue to honor the Hoag Community Champions throughout the season as part of its commitment to all frontline workers.

In a statement, the club said: “For OCSC this is more than a kit reveal, it was an opportunity to thank and honor our partner and the front line workers at Hoag for everything they have done for our club and community.”

The all-new Adidas kits will feature an orange jersey and black shorts for home games and black on black for away contests. The new alternate kit for 2021 will feature a blue jersey with white shorts and blue socks combo with orange lettering and stripes, inspired by the club’s European partner Glasgow Rangers FC.
